About this role

Immediately Hiring Warehouse Associates in Chambersburg – 3rd Shift!Job DescriptionThis role supports efficient warehouse operations by accurately picking, packing, receiving, and organizing merchandise on the 3rd shift. You will use powered material handling equipment, RF scanners, conveyor systems, and sortation walls to move product through the distribution process while maintaining high standards of safety, productivity, and quality.Responsibilities

• Accurately pick and pack customer orders by following established work practices and warehouse procedures. • Restock picking bins with product from reserve storage based on warehouse management system reporting. • Sort, count, and receive all incoming merchandise with a high level of accuracy. • Move product to and from pallet racks using powered material handling equipment such as pallet jacks. • Work with conveyor systems to build pallets of cartons for outbound shipments. • Load and unload trucks, including sorting and labeling products as needed. • Organize warehouse storage space to maximize efficiency and accessibility. • Maintain a clean, orderly, and safe work area at all times. • Use an RF scanner or hand scanner to receive work assignments and complete tasks such as picking, packing, receiving, and moving product. • Operate sortation walls and conveyor systems to complete daily warehouse tasks. • Meet established safety, productivity, and quality standards on a consistent basis. • Demonstrate flexibility by performing a variety of general warehouse tasks as assigned. You will have the opportunity to develop and strengthen warehouse skills such as operating powered equipment, working with RF scanners, and managing inventory flow in a fast-moving environment.Work EnvironmentThis position is based in a distribution warehouse that supports e-commerce operations. The facility is not climate controlled, so temperatures can vary with the seasons, but fans are in place to help with airflow and temperature comfort. You will work on the 3rd shift, Monday through Friday, from 9:30 p.m. to 5:30 a.m. The environment includes pallet racks, conveyor systems, sortation walls, and the use of RF/hand scanners and powered material handling equipment such as pallet jacks. The role involves standing, walking, lifting, and moving product throughout the shift while maintaining a clean and orderly workspace.
